Bullshit and the Bible

Gay-rights blogger Dan Savage told a conference for the Journalism Education Association and the National Scholastic Press Association that "we can learn to ignore the bullshit in the Bible about gay people." It caused quite a stir. It seems to me that there are three competing claims:
  1. The Bible is unclear, inconsistent, or silent on what we today call homosexuality.
  2. The Bible condemns homosexuality; thus, we must call homosexuals to repent and reorient.
  3. The Bible condemns homosexuality; however, we can overlook those parts of the texts.
Conservative Christians (e.g. Evangelical and Black Protestants) will reject 1 and 3 because of biblicism. Religious progressives (e.g. Jews, Mainline Protestants, and some Catholics) will reject 2. Atheists and other secularists are likely to reject 3. Gay-rights advocates, myself included, need to understand that sequestering portions of the Bible is a losing strategy. There is quite a bit of evidence for 1, and that should be played up.
